One of the biggest challenges in birdphotography for me is birds in flight. It is happening so fast, so I have to use high shutter speed and basically to press the shutter continuesly hoping afterwards to have decent photos. And something really nice and eye catching.
I practice with seagulls. They are relatively big and the beach seems appropriate spot.
Seagulls though conquered inland and started to settle away from the sea. They are scavengers and feed on everything. So, food source for them cannot be a problem as they are OK not just with fish, but also with chips. This is not a secret how they steal chips from unsuspected people.😄
